Information about +17033103600

Trace Owner details of +17033103600


  





+17033103600 is business number, listed for Oracle | Opower. Oracle | Opower is a Software company in United States. The contact address of +17033103600 is 2311 Wilson Blvd floor 8, Arlington, VA 22201, United States. Oracle | Opower business has a rating of 4.7 out of 5.

Business Name Oracle | Opower
Business Pincode 22201
Business Address 2311 Wilson Blvd floor 8, Arlington, VA 22201, United States
Business Rating 4.7
Business Category Software company





Browse Other Numbers:


Cell Number Business Name
17035222696 Solution Technology Systems
17036500585 Federated Wireless
17038359330 Pantheon
18006080377 PTV America
18668648930 SweatWorks
Cell Number Business Name
17038750911 Blue Raster LLC
12024088770 Stardog Union
12023013404 Yext
17038758781 Tektronix Inc
13056773327 Family Office Database


  • Time Taken = 1.8612